To improve the soil properties in dry land farming, reducing the use of chemical fertilizers. In this paper, by research straw, straw with fertilizer, application of ECF, fertilization with trace element iron and zinc and other methods impact on growth, yield and soil properties of dry land wheat and the effect of different treatments on rainfed wheat microbial flora changes. By analyzing the different treatments of the growth of Wheat, harvest index, and soil moisture, nutrients and microbial flora change, come the best combination of measures dry land wheat fertilization, the results showed that:Soil amendment fertilizers can increase water retention capacity of dry land wheat, especially in dry periods increase of 16.12%. And to improve soil nutrient conditions of wheat fields, and reached a considerable level of general fertilizer. Can improve some yield of Wheat compared to control production increased by 19.1%, but the effect is not significant better than chemical fertilizer. To get a better yield further improvements are needed.Straw returning can improve water retention capacity of the soil, which crushed straw water retention is better than whole straw have a 0.5% higher. Influence of simple straw returning yield of wheat not significant compared with the control increased only 7%, straw returning in conjunction with fertilization is more favorable for the growth of wheat and improved by 26.9% compared to controls. Simple straw returning of wheat field soil nutrient conditions increase is not significant, after the combine with fertilizer significantly improved increasing the nitrogen in the fertilizer distribution and the maximum reached 38.2%. Therefore, if the straw returning is applied to dry land wheat production, straw returning should be carried out on the basis of the fertilizer. This will not only improve soil nutrients, but also improve soil moisture of dry land soil, to improve the sustainability of wheat yield and soil fertility. Straw returning manner crushed straw with Fertilization is best.Trace elements iron, zinc has less impact on soil moisture. In promoting the growth of wheat trace elements iron, zinc can increase the number of tillering wheat; the overall yield also has some improvement compared with the control overall production increased by 25.6% and 23.1%. Trace elements iron and zinc soil nutrient in wheat field and did not show a significant role in promoting, for some nutrients such as potassium can reduce its content.
